i. John and Peter are form 3 students who are 14 years old and 15 years old respectively. After completing junior secondary schooling, they can choose to study in Form 4 or go out to work. Suppose two jobs are offered to them: (A) working as an office assistant with an age requirement of at least 14 years old, earning a monthly salary of $3,500; (B) working as a salesman with an age requirement of at least 15 years old, earning a monthly salary of $4,000.
(a) Find the opportunity cost to John and Peter respectively if they choose to continue their studies. Explain each case.
(b) Later, the firm offering the post of office assistant would like to increase the monthly salary to $4,200 so as to attract more applicants. What is the opportunity cost to Peter if he still chooses to continue his study?
